    Any of the throttle bodies I've tried provide better throttle response (bigger openings), so more airflow for a given throttle position compared to stock. 8-10 HP on the dyno. We spent several hours back-to-backing on the dyno so the tests were valid.

    Between that and an underdrive crank oully you can pickup 20 horsepower (easily).
    Pulley size is everything. When I was selling them, it worked well and not until every single accessory was turned on at idle, was a slight drop in charging noted. That is where we stopped going smaller in size.
    I'm not sure who is selling them anymore but that is another easy power mod (provided it isn't too small) .

    BBK comes complete (or they used to years ago).
    Others require you to remove the throttle blades from your original unit and install into the new one.
    They all provide better throttle response and more wot power.
    I never tried a single blade. If you search old threads (this forum) there are comments about them.

    I put my XMetal single blade back on after I got tired of the BBK sticking and the additional return spring I had to add to stop that stuff. Now my cruise control works again.

    XMetal single blade makes more seat-of-the-pants power and it's got way, way better response.
